Super Admin Access
Section titled “Super Admin Access”The first user account created in the Payload CMS admin panel is automatically assigned the Super Admin role.
The Super Admin has full access to the CMS, including managing users, products, orders, settings, and other administrative features.
Important: Make sure the first account is created using the credentials of the person who will manage the website, as this account will have the highest level of access.
Note: The first user typically has full administrative privileges and can create additional users and manage roles.

7: User Roles & Permissions
Section titled “7: User Roles & Permissions”PayloadCommerce includes a flexible Role-Based Access Control (RBAC) system that allows administrators to control what each user can view and manage within the admin panel.
Instead of giving every administrator full access, you can create custom roles with specific permissions and assign them to individual users.
This helps protect sensitive data while ensuring each team member has access only to the features they need. How Roles Work
The permission system consists of three simple steps:
Create Role │ ▼Configure Permissions │ ▼Assign Role to UserOnce a role is assigned, the user’s permissions are automatically applied when they sign in. Example Roles
The following examples show common role configurations.
Example Role Structure
Section titled “Example Role Structure”If you create a role with the slug super-admin, that role is automatically recognised as the Super Administrator role.
Users assigned to this role bypass all permission checks and are granted unrestricted access to the entire administration panel, regardless of the permissions configured for the role.
👑 Super Administrator├── Full access to all collections├── Full access to all global settings└── Can manage users and roles
🛍️ Store Manager├── Products├── Categories├── Subcategories├── Brands├── Orders├── Coupons└── Customers
📝 Content Manager├── Products├── Categories├── Subcategories├── Brands├── Pages├── Blogs└── Media
📦 Order Manager├── Orders├── Customers└── Order Status Updates
📢 Marketing Manager├── Products├── Categories├── Brands├── Home Page├── Landing Pages├── Banners├── Coupons└── Blog Posts8. Google SEO & Search Engine Optimization

Dynamic XML Sitemaps
Section titled “Dynamic XML Sitemaps”The system automatically generates dynamic XML sitemaps for your website. These sitemaps are automatically updated based on your website content, including products, categories, subcategories, brands, and blog posts.
You can submit the following sitemap URLs to Google Search Console:
-
Product Sitemap
https://yourdomain.com/product-sitemap.xml -
Home/Pages Sitemap
https://yourdomain.com/home-sitemap.xml -
Subcategories Sitemap
https://yourdomain.com/subcategories-sitemap.xml -
Categories Sitemap
https://yourdomain.com/categories-sitemap.xml -
Blog Sitemap
https://yourdomain.com/blog-sitemap.xml -
Brands Sitemap
https://yourdomain.com/brands-sitemap.xml
Important: Replace
yourdomain.comwith your actual website domain before submitting the sitemap URLs to Google Search Console. We recommend opening each sitemap URL in your browser first to verify that it is accessible and contains the expected URLs.

Rich Schema Markup
Section titled “Rich Schema Markup”One of the most powerful SEO features included in the template is Rich Schema Markup.
Structured data is implemented across the website, with special attention given to product pages. This helps search engines better understand your content and product information.
Product structured data can help search engines understand information such as:
- Product name
- Product image
- Product description
- Price
- Availability
- Brand
- Other relevant product information
You can test your pages using Google’s Rich Results Test to verify that the structured data is detected correctly.
Tip: After adding or updating your products, it is recommended to test important product pages using Google’s Rich Results Test and resolve any reported issues.

Two-Factor Authentication (2FA) provides an additional layer of security for your administrator account. Once enabled, you’ll need both your password and a time-based verification code from an authenticator app to sign in.
Step 1 – Open Security Settings
Navigate to your account’s Security Settings and locate the Two-Factor Authentication section.
Enter your current administrator password to verify your identity, then click Enable Two-Factor Authentication.

My Account
│ └── Security │ └── Enter dashboard admin password │ └── Enable Two-Factor AuthenticationStep 2 – Scan the QR Code
After clicking Enable Two-Factor Authentication, the system generates a unique QR code for your account.

Step 2 – Scan the QR Code
After clicking Enable Two-Factor Authentication, the system generates a unique QR code for your account. Step 3 – Install an Authenticator App
Install an authenticator application on your mobile device if you don’t already have one.
We recommend:
Microsoft Authenticator Google Authenticator Authy 1Password (Authenticator)
For Microsoft Authenticator, download it from the official app stores:
Download: Android: Microsoft Authenticator
Download: I-phone: Microsoft Authenticator
Step 4 – Scan the QR Code
Open your authenticator app and choose Add Account or Scan QR Code.
Scan the QR code displayed on the screen.
The app will automatically create a new account and begin generating 6-digit verification codes that refresh every 30 seconds.
Step 5 – Verify the Code
Enter the current 6-digit verification code displayed in your authenticator app.
Click Verify or Confirm.
If the code is correct, Two-Factor Authentication will be enabled successfully.
